2020 census, the county had 553,543 residents and a median age of 48.2 years. 17.2% of residents were under the age of 18 and 25.7% of residents were 65 years of age or older. For every 100 females there were 94.9 males, and for every 100 females age 18 and over there were 93.1 males age 18 and over. The 2020 census counted 232,301 households and 136,510 families in the county, of which 22.7% had children under the age of 18 living in them, 44.3% were married-couple households, 19.0% were households with a male householder and no spouse or partner present, and 28.8% were households with a female householder and no spouse or partner present. About 29.8% of all households were made up of individuals and 15.5% had someone living alone who was 65 years of age or older. Of the population, 91.5% lived in urban areas, while 8.5% lived in rural areas.

2000 census As of the 2000
census, 443,343 people, 184,723 households, and 120,069 families were residing in the county. The population density was . The 211,938 housing units averaged 192 per square mile (74/km2). The
racial makeup of the county was 86.11% White, 9.29% African American, 0.31% Native American, 1.00% Asian, 1.86% from other races, and 1.43% from two or more races. About 6.57% of the population were Hispanic or Latino of any race; ancestry was 13.7%
German, 11.5%
Irish, 11.2%
English, 10.7%
American, and 8.7%
Italian ancestry. Of the 184,723 households, 24.10% had children under the age of 18 living with them, 50.40% were married couples living together, 10.90% had a female householder with no husband present, and 35.00% were not families. About 27.90% of all households were made up of individuals, and 13.60% had someone living alone who was 65 years of age or older. The average household size was 2.32, and the average family size was 2.82. In the county, the age distribution was 20.30% under 18, 8.20% from 18 to 24, 25.30% from 25 to 44, 24.20% from 45 to 64, and 22.10% at 65 or older. The median age was 42 years. For every 100 females, there were 94.50 males. For every 100 females age 18 and over, there were 91.80 males. The median income for a household in the county was $35,219, and for a family was $41,767. Males had a median income of $30,573 versus $22,471 for females. The
per capita income for the county was $19,664. About 7.90% of families and 11.60% of the population were below the
poverty line, including 16.30% of those under age 18 and 7.10% of those age 65 or over. ==Politics==
